Transaction 8676a483f51230134a072dbf95bb5e08853427936a84af812d23cd0eb330fa03
2 Input
2 Outputs
- 8676a483f51230134a072dbf95bb5e08853427936a84af812d23cd0eb330fa03:0
- 8676a483f51230134a072dbf95bb5e08853427936a84af812d23cd0eb330fa03:1
value 2500000
address 17cv4SjvbhVCNXe8VaA9fKGRyPhP2GVPak
value 1002581
address 13GQUWD2zGkYWkN5YXZHFUM8zKckvRtVD1